Can you eat cooked mussels the next day?

Properly stored, cooked mussels will last for 3 to 4 days in the refrigerator. … Cooked mussels that has been thawed in the fridge can be kept for an additional 3 to 4 days in the refrigerator before cooking; mussels that were thawed in the microwave or in cold water should be eaten immediately.

How do you store leftover cooked mussels?

STORING COOKED MUSSELS

  1. Let cool.
  2. Remove cooked mussels from shells.
  3. Place in freezer-friendly container.
  4. Cover completely with their broth.
  5. Seal up air-tight container.
  6. You can store in fridge or freeze.

Can you eat mussels overnight?

Store your mussels in the refrigerator for no more than 4 days. Once cooked, your mussels should stay fresh in the refrigerator for 1-4 days. Throw away any mussels that are left over after 4 days have passed. Before eating any cooked mussels, check for an unpleasant odor or a slimy texture.

How do you tell if mussels are bad after cooking?

Press together the shells of any that are open. If the shell doesn’t close, the mussel is dead and should be discarded (also toss any with broken shells).

What happens if you eat bad mussels?

After eating contaminated clams or mussels, you will most likely experience nausea, vomiting, and diarrhea. These symptoms will be followed soon after by strange sensations that may include numbness or tingling in your mouth, headache, dizziness, and hot and cold temperature reversal.

Are mussels good for you?

They keep your heartbeat regular, lower blood pressure, and help blood vessels work as they should. Mussels are rich in the marine Omega-3s, EPA and DHA. If you are trying to lose weight, mussels give you a lot of nutrition without a lot of calories. Prepare the mussels in a way that does not add calories.
